When a veteran,
whose career goes back decades, sings a song, people are all ears.
That was the feeling the listeners got when Sadhana Sargam rendered Chupke Se from Saathiya.
Needless to say, the singer continues to mesmerise them. It is a pity that she is seldom heard these days.
The (Rah)man who joined her behind the microphone was none other than A R, who composed it.
It wouldn’t be incorrect to state that the chorus – featuring the voices of Murtaza and Qadir Khan – was the highlight of the track, which was penned by Gulzar.
